The Dièse Onze Jazz Club is proud to present to you this very dynamic and versatile group of young yet already established fusion funk jazz musicians.

Instead of the regular more chill vibe of the Dièse, we thought it would be a good idea to explore more volume, more dynamic, and the bigger space that the O Patro Vys has to offer.... let's Jazz Party!

Carl Mayotte-Basse

Stéphane Chamberland- Batterie

Gabriel Cyr- Guitare

Damien-Jade Cyr- Saxophones

Francis Grégoire- Claviers

Carl Mayotte Quintet

Winner of the Félix Award for Jazz Album of the Year at the ADISQ in 2022 for his third album Escale, and recipient of the Radio-Canada Jazz Revelation title for 2020–2021, Carl Mayotte is one of the most prominent bassists and jazz musicians in Quebec and Canada. Having begun his professional career at the age of 16 and earned a master’s degree in jazz performance from McGill University, his virtuosity and versatility have been praised by numerous musicians and critics, including legendary bassist Alain Caron and the renowned Bass Magazine. In 2023, he released his fourth album, Carnaval—a tribute to Brazilian music and arguably the most ambitious project of his career. The album was also nominated for multiple awards in Canada in the Jazz Album of the Year category, notably winning the title at the prestigious GAMIQ Awards.
